About flights from Medford (MFR)

Rogue Valley International might not be the first airport that pops into your head when you're planning a trip, but honestly? That's kind of what I love about it. MFR is a compact, low-stress airport serving southern Oregon — the kind of place where you're not fighting through a maze of terminals or waiting 45 minutes for your bag. It's small enough to feel human, but connected enough to actually get you where you're going. Ten direct routes, all domestic, all useful. Southern Oregon itself is genuinely underrated. Wine country, Crater Lake, the Rogue River — there's a lot here pulling people in and out of this region year-round.

Why fly to Medford?

Here's the thing about flying through MFR — the connections are surprisingly practical. Major carriers like Alaska, Delta, United, American, and Allegiant all operate here, which means you've got real options, not just one airline calling all the shots on price. The longest nonstop route stretches out to Denver at 1,547 km, which opens up a ton of onward connections from DEN if you're heading further afield. And on the flip side, Portland is just 359 km away — a quick hop that actually makes sense if you need to catch an international connection from PDX. For outdoor travelers especially, flying into Rogue Valley instead of a bigger Oregon city can save you hours of driving. You land and you're already there.

Tips for travelers at MFR

MFR is only about 3 miles from downtown Medford, so getting there is genuinely painless. Rideshares work well, and parking is affordable compared to bigger airports — I'd book it ahead just in case during summer when the region gets busy with tourists hitting Crater Lake. Don't expect a ton of food options inside the terminal, so eat before you arrive or grab something in town first. Security lines move fast here, but I'd still give yourself the standard 90 minutes if you're checking a bag. Winter can bring weather delays, especially on mountain routes, so build in some buffer if you're traveling December through February.
